STEMEPA to Host "Innovate Challenge" Hackathon for Aspiring Young Coders WARMINSTER, PA – STEM Enrichment of Pennsylvania (STEMEPA), a student-run nonprofit organization, is set to host its "Innovate Challenge" hackathon on September 26, 2025.[1] The event, designed to inspire and challenge young programmers, will take place from 6:00 PM to 9:00 PM at the Fab Lab Center located at One Ivybrook Blvd., Suite 190, Warminster PA 18974.[2] This high-energy event is organized by students from Council Rock High School and aims to provide a platform for teenagers to transform their coding potential.[3] Participants will have the opportunity to solve complex coding challenges in Python and Java, collaborate in small teams, and compete for a range of exciting prizes. The "Innovate Challenge" is more than just a competition; it is a community-driven learning experience. The event aligns with STEMEPA's broader mission to foster a genuine passion for Science, Technology, Engineering, and Mathematics among young learners through hands-on experiences and mentorship.[4] Attendees will have the chance to network with industry professionals and learn from experienced mentors dedicated to nurturing the next generation of innovators. In keeping with the spirit of a classic hackathon, all participants will be treated to free pizza and drinks. Prizes and Recognition: The top three teams will be awarded for their coding prowess and problem-solving skills:

1st Place: Official STEMEPA Trophy and tech items, including a mechanical keyboard and a smart digital light.

2nd Place: Official STEMEPA Certificate and Award.

3rd Place: Official STEMEPA Certificate and Award.

Special awards will also be given for Best Teamwork (Mechanical Blue Switch Keyboard), Best Creativity (Smart Digital Light), and Best Design (Gaming Keyboard Pro). All participants will receive certificates of participation. Competition Rules: To ensure a fair and challenging environment, the competition will be conducted under strict rules. There will be no internet access or use of AI code generation tools during the challenges. The first team to submit a correct solution will receive the highest score, and no partial points will be awarded. The Fab Lab Center, a hub for STEAM learning and innovation in Bucks County, provides the ideal backdrop for this event with its access to advanced technology and collaborative workspaces.
